Technology of Advanced Digital Circuits and Systems
Lesson Code: 22Γ007
Level: undergraduate
Semester: 10th
Link: http://www.apel.ece.upatras.gr/pr_psi/main.html
eclass: https://eclass.upatras.gr/courses/EE712/

 

Descrption  

This course addresses issues of technology and engineering for modern CMOS digital circuit design, having in mind the problems an engineer will face when he designs a high performance digital system for on-chip implementation. These include: models and limitations of deep sub-micron technology, high performance static and dynamic circuits, electrical wire modeling and on-chip interconnects, energy and delay optimization, timing issues, memory related circuits, interconnecting sub-systems and packaging. Part of the course requirements is a small project. Texts: “Digital Integrated Circuits” by Rabaye, Chandrakasan and Nikolic, “CMOS Digital Integrated Circuits” by Kang and Leblebici, and “Digital Systems Engineering” by Dally and Poulton.
